Our company is growing and as a result we are seeking a highly motivated, detail-oriented, customer service focused Accountingprofessional to work in a dynamic fast-paced environment. The Accounting Manager will need to have a basic understanding of U.S. GAAP and Sarbanes-Oxley. The role will include working in several areas of corporate accounting, financial reporting, and finance support. The position will be responsible for tasks ranging from journal entries and reconciliation review, management of accounting programs, to analysis during the monthly general ledger close. Additionally, this position will interact monthly with the Financial Reporting and Financial Planning & Analysis team to analyze financial results and provide explanations and support for business activity.This position reports directly to the Senior Accounting Manager located in the US.
What you will do:
Provide leadership and guidance to accounting staff, fostering a collaborative and high-performing team environment.
Assist in the management of day-to-day, month-end close, and year-end close accounting activities, including journal entries, reconciliations, and financial reports.
Perform monthly, quarterly, and annual variance analysis to ensure financial results accurately reflect business activity and are in accordance with US GAAP.
Prepare and/or review monthly and quarterly reporting packages.
Manage/assist in implementing new accounting policies and procedures.Identify opportunities for business process improvements and contribute to the development and implementation of new procedures, including system integrations.
Collaborate cross-functionally with other departments, including finance, operations, internal audit, and others to support business objectives and initiatives.
Maintain and enhance the Company’s system of internal controlsrelated to accounting processes and systems. Ensure SOX and policy compliance.
Support quarterly review and annual audit requests and inquiries from our external auditors
Ad hoc accounting projects and requests, as needed.
What you will need:
Bachelor\’s degree, with emphasis in Accounting, Finance or Business
5+ years of combined public accounting and private industry at a publicly traded company
2+ years of supervisory experience
Chartered Accountant/CPA
Solid working knowledge and application of US GAAP, SEC regulations, and SOX/internal controls
Strong problem solving, analytical, and organization skills
Ability to execute, follow-up, and ensure attention to detail
Excellent interpersonal and communication (both verbal and written) skills
A team player, adept at building relationships across the organization
Ability to adhere to deadlines in a fast-paced environment, without sacrificing accuracy
Strong systems knowledge, including the ability to quickly learn new systems
Proficient with Microsoft tools (Excel, Word, Powerpoint)
Experience with NetSuite and Concur (or other expense management tool) preferred
